Biliary cirrhosis is a condition where the small tubes, called bile ducts, in the liver become inflamed and damaged. This causes a decreased flow of bile, a substance that helps digest fats, from the liver to the intestines. Over time, this can lead to scarring and damage to the liver, affecting its ability to function properly. Biliary cirrhosis is a type of liver disease. Full definition

Cholangitis is further categorized as neutrophilic (formerly suppurative or exudative), lymphocytic (formerly non-suppurative), and biliary cirrhosis.
Biliary cirrhosis is the rarest form, caused by scarring of the bile duct walls and the surrounding liver tissue thought to represent an end stage of chronic biliary tract disease.
Advanced cholangiohepatitis can progress to biliary cirrhosis, in which vitally important bile duct tissue is replaced by tough connective tissue.
